About Weigand Avenue Elementary

Weigand Avenue Elementary is a public elementary school in Los Angeles, CA, part of the Los Angeles Unified. The school serves approximately 309 students in grades Kindergarten – 5th with a student-teacher ratio of 22.1:1. It holds a MySchoolScout rating of 8.6/10, placing it in the 94.2th percentile among CA schools — an above average rating overall.

Students demonstrate 25% proficiency in math, 15 points below the state average and 31% in reading/language arts, 14 points below the state average. The school scores particularly well in student growth (9.8/10). Located in a neighborhood with a median household income of $56,158, where 8%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

The school is situated in a large city setting.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Weigand Avenue Elementary has a median household income of $56,158. It is a community where 8%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$502,600, with a median rent of $1,509/month. The area has a poverty rate of 23.4%, indicating some economic challenges in the community. The average commute in the area is 35 minutes, which is above the national average. Source: U.S. Census ACS 2022 5-Year Estimates.
